温馨提示×

centos sqlplus日志查看与分析

小樊
43
2025-12-29 06:17:12
栏目: 云计算

在CentOS系统中,SQLPlus是一个命令行工具,用于连接Oracle数据库并执行SQL语句。要查看和分析SQLPlus的日志,您可以按照以下步骤操作:

  1. 找到SQL*Plus日志文件的位置。通常,日志文件位于用户的主目录下,文件名为sqlplus.log。您可以使用以下命令找到它:
find ~ -name sqlplus.log
  1. 使用文本编辑器(如vim、nano等)打开日志文件。例如,使用vim编辑器:
vim sqlplus.log
  1. 查看日志文件内容。您可以使用方向键或Page Up/Page Down键浏览日志。日志中通常包含以下信息:
  • 连接数据库的信息,如用户名、主机名、端口号等。
  • 执行的SQL语句及其结果。
  • 错误信息,如语法错误、权限问题等。
  1. 分析日志文件。根据您的需求,您可以关注以下几个方面:
  • 查询性能:查看执行时间较长的SQL语句,分析是否可以通过优化SQL语句或添加索引来提高性能。
  • 错误信息:检查日志中的错误信息,了解问题原因并进行相应的修复。
  • 访问模式:分析用户访问数据库的模式,以便进行资源分配和优化。
  1. 保存并退出文本编辑器。

请注意,SQL*Plus日志文件可能包含敏感信息,因此在共享或公开日志文件时要谨慎。在生产环境中,建议定期审查和分析日志文件,以便及时发现并解决问题。

0